😐A single person spends $2,748 per month in Steinkjer vs $947 in Chiang Mai, rent included.
😐A couple spends around $3,954 per month in Steinkjer vs $1,411 in Chiang Mai, rent included.
😐A family of three spends $5,161 per month in Steinkjer vs $1,874 in Chiang Mai, rent included.
😐Steinkjer costs about 190% more than Chiang Mai, driven mainly by Eating Out.
📊Steinkjer sits 100% above the global median, while Chiang Mai is 31% below – they fall on opposite sides of the world average.

🏠A central one-bedroom costs $1,247 in Steinkjer versus $490 in Chiang Mai.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.
🛒A mid-range dinner for two costs $59.0 in Steinkjer versus $20.00 in Chiang Mai. Monthly groceries follow the same trend: $510 vs $240 – making Chiang Mai the more affordable choice for daily food spending.

Steinkjer vs Chiang Mai: Cost of Living - Frequently Asked Questions
Which city is more expensive, Steinkjer or Chiang Mai?
Steinkjer costs about 190% more than Chiang Mai, with the gap driven mainly by Eating Out. That's enough to noticeably affect everyday spending and lifestyle for anyone choosing between the two.
How much do you need to earn to live comfortably in Steinkjer and in Chiang Mai?
For a comfortable life, plan on about $4,122 per month in Steinkjer and $1,421 in Chiang Mai. That covers rent, food, utilities, transport, and enough left over to feel settled – not just surviving.
Where is rent cheaper, Steinkjer or Chiang Mai?
Rent is clearly cheaper in Chiang Mai, especially for central apartments. Housing is actually the single biggest factor behind the overall cost gap between these two cities.
How do childcare costs compare in Steinkjer and in Chiang Mai?
Kindergarten costs $303 per month in Steinkjer and $778 in Chiang Mai. For families with young kids, this one expense can tip the scales when choosing between the two cities.
Are groceries more expensive in Steinkjer or in Chiang Mai?
Groceries cost about 112% more in Steinkjer, though it depends on what you buy. Local produce may be comparable; imported and premium items show the biggest price gap.
Can you live on $1,000/month in Steinkjer or in Chiang Mai?
A $1,000 monthly budget goes further in Chiang Mai, where all-in costs run around $947, than in Steinkjer at $2,748. In Chiang Mai it covers expenses comfortably, while in Steinkjer it requires careful planning or may not stretch far enough.
